Transaction 54028756091d15ebbe135ec41767fb184c887aa273b45fd3e56e4449f50951d4
1 Input
1 Output
-
54028756091d15ebbe135ec41767fb184c887aa273b45fd3e56e4449f50951d4:0
- value
- 109462
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ad13afafdbad6ffa083e6a04078ea16571ac1327 OP_EQUAL
- address
- 3HUAQZFmc71AtaXkA9vDvxMxxRBMncVqsw